Synopsis :

Combining sound dietary information with the techniques of the Nonviolent Communication (NVC) process, this booklet shifts the focus from simple weight loss to changing the ways readers relate to food and their food choices. Eating is a need, but for those caught in cycles of over-consumption and dieting, it's often a poor attempt to meet other needs, such as emotional fulfillment. When reconnected to actual needs, however, consumption habits turn into nutritional choices, signaling greater freedom.

Find practical strategies to break out of unhealthy eating cycles by becoming aware of your needs. Rather than a proscriptive fad diet, readers learn to dig deeper to the emotional consciousness that underlies our eating patterns. Learn to enjoy the tastes, smells and sensations of healthful eating once again.

À propos de l?auteur: Sylvia Haskvitz, registered dietitian nutritionist (since 1983) and CNVC Certified Trainer with the Center for Nonviolent (since 1989), married her two lifelong passions--conscious eating and conscious communication. As her colleague and friend, Del Jones, z"l, has said, "Sylvia cares about what goes into your mouth and what comes out of it." Sylvia has been sharing Nonviolent Communication (NVC) in a variety of venues for nearly thirty years. She is the past host of the radio show, Call in a Conflict, the former television host for People Skills, and her essay, "Enemy Images," was published in the book, Healing Our Planet, Healing Ourselves. Sylvia offers communication coaching, consulting, and facilitation to individuals, groups, and organizations by phone and in person throughout the world.
